Many people around the world rely on farming for food and income. But extreme weather patterns are destroying people like Pooja’s crops, and their livelihoods.
What would it take for Pooja to succeed?
An ingenious combination of small things that would make a big difference. A proven approach perfected in partnership with other farming communities all around the world.
And it all starts with tiny-but-powerful seed varieties, which would make her crops more resilient to new weather patterns. Solar-power could water her fields during dry periods. Training in new farming techniques could mean bigger harvests – enough to feed her family, with extra to sell. Vegetable cable cars could move her produce to market in minutes, not hours. New business skills would bring opportunities to earn more. And with a greater say in community decision making, women like Pooja could shine.
